Output e60883426b8238148ae1443e02767d1fe93672e04ff5e966136804e7f6e69810:2

value
13550246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ffbb8540a4a51043176dbf39a68787403fe98f OP_EQUAL
address
MD6YRn6uyaBkaLof3kfvrHqQuFGqyda8tc
transaction
e60883426b8238148ae1443e02767d1fe93672e04ff5e966136804e7f6e69810
spent
true